GCC High Cloud Installation: Compliance and Security for Regulated Industries
For Solar Power companies navigating the complex landscape of regulatory compliance and data security, KanBo’s GCC High Cloud installation provides an optimal solution. This installation option leverages Microsoft’s GCC High Cloud, designed to meet stringent federal regulations such as FedRAMP (Federal Risk and Authorization Management Program), ITAR (International Traffic in Arms Regulations), and DFARS (Defense Federal Acquisition Regulation Supplement). These certifications are crucial for industries involved in government contracts, defense, and other regulated sectors, ensuring that all operations comply with federal requirements.
The Administrator in Solar Power can trust GCC High Cloud installation to manage their sensitive data with the utmost security and regulatory compliance. With this setup, sensitive information is processed and stored in a cloud environment architected to prevent unauthorized access and data breaches—aligning with federal guidelines for data protection and privacy. This is paramount for companies handling sensitive or classified information, as the GCC High Cloud infrastructure is specifically engineered to safeguard against cyber threats and unauthorized disclosures.
Furthermore, Microsoft's GCC High Cloud provides administrators with enhanced control over data and compliance, ensuring that all systems and processes adhere to essential governmental standards. This is particularly beneficial in mitigating risks associated with regulatory non-compliance, which can lead to significant legal and financial repercussions.
In summary, KanBo’s GCC High Cloud installation is the ideal choice for Solar Power companies in need of a high-security, compliant, cloud-based solution. It allows for efficient work management and operational optimization while maintaining stringent compliance with federal standards, thus protecting sensitive information and supporting the company's growth in the highly regulated energy sector.
Hybrid Installation: Combining Flexibility with Security
For Network Administrators in the Solar Power sector, KanBo's hybrid installation presents an ideal solution that balances flexibility and security needs. This installation option provides organizations with the ability to manage their data across two distinct environments, ensuring that sensitive and non-sensitive data are appropriately separated to comply with regulatory requirements.
With KanBo's hybrid installation, Administrators can oversee one self-hosted environment for managing sensitive information, ensuring maximum oversight and control in adherence to compliance mandates. Meanwhile, operationally flexible data can be managed within a KanBo instance hosted on Microsoft's infrastructure, including the option for GCC High Cloud. This setup offers unparalleled scalability and accessibility, harnessing Microsoft's robust security features to protect less sensitive data.
This dual-environment approach allows Solar Power companies to achieve operational agility while maintaining stringent security protocols. By ensuring sensitive data remains within a manageable, self-hosted environment, companies can comply with industry standards, while still leveraging the scalability and convenience of a cloud-hosted solution for non-sensitive operations.
The hybrid configuration is particularly beneficial for organizations that face different compliance requirements for various data types. It effectively caters to the need for both stringent data protection and operational flexibility, making it a comprehensive solution that does not compromise on either front.

Glossary
- KanBo Platform: An integrated software solution for work coordination and project management, aligning daily tasks with strategic goals.
- Hybrid Environment: A deployment model that incorporates both on-premises and cloud-based systems, allowing flexibility in data storage and compliance.
- Customization: The ability to tailor the platform to specific organizational needs, particularly in on-premises setups, unlike traditional SaaS applications where customization is often limited.
- Integration: The seamless connection with Microsoft products, ensuring a unified user experience across platforms.
- Data Management: A balanced approach that lets organizations store sensitive data on-premises while managing other data in the cloud for enhanced security and accessibility.
- KanBo Hierarchy: The structural framework within KanBo, consisting of Workspaces, Folders, Spaces, and Cards, designed to improve task organization and project management.
- Workspaces: The top-level organizational structure, categorizing distinct areas or teams.
- Folders: Subcategories within Workspaces used for further organization.
- Spaces: Dedicated project or focus areas within Workspaces or Folders.
- Cards: The basic task units within a Space, containing essential task information and elements.
- Installation Types: Different deployment configurations for KanBo that include on-premises, cloud, GCC High Cloud, and hybrid options to suit varied organizational needs.
- On-premises Installation: Ideal for regulated entities requiring full control over their data infrastructure.
- Cloud Installation: Offers quick deployment and accessibility, perfect for agile organizations.
- GCC High Cloud Installation: Designed to meet high compliance standards for government and defense sectors.
- Hybrid Installation: Provides dual instances for strategic separation of data, maximizing flexibility and security.
- MySpace: A personal workspace for users to organize their tasks using various views like the Eisenhower Matrix or statuses.
- Collaboration and Communication Tools: Features such as comments, mentions, and activity streams that facilitate effective teamwork and communication within the platform.
- Advanced Features: Tools including filtering, card grouping, space templates, date dependencies, and forecasting capabilities that enhance workflow efficiency and project management.
